电子科大移动通信原理课程设计报告

电子科大移动通信原理课程设计报告

ID:38525087

大小:160.50 KB

页数:7页

时间:2019-06-14

电子科大移动通信原理课程设计报告_第1页
电子科大移动通信原理课程设计报告_第2页
电子科大移动通信原理课程设计报告_第3页
电子科大移动通信原理课程设计报告_第4页
电子科大移动通信原理课程设计报告_第5页
资源描述:

《电子科大移动通信原理课程设计报告》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、移动通信原理课程设计报告一、题目描述仿真一:M=1,选定BPSK调制,AWGN和瑞利信道下的误符号率性能曲线(横坐标为符号信噪比Es/N0),并与相应的理论曲线比较。仿真二:对2发1收的STBC-MIMO系统(Alamouti空时码),分析2发射天线分别受到独立瑞利信道下的误码率性能曲线,并与相同条件下单天线曲线进行对比分析。二、系统设置系统设置如下表所示:调制方式收发天线数信道条件编码方式仿真一系统一BPSK一发一收高斯信道无系统二一发一收瑞利信道无仿真二系统三二发一收瑞利信道Alamouti空时码

2、三、仿真代码3.1算法说明1、信号产生:利用Matlab中的随机整数随机数产生函数randi.2、调制方法的实现:不同的调制方式对应唯一的一个星座图;通过输入序列找出星座图上的对应位置,即可输出调制结果。3、信道模拟实现方法:AWGN信道用MATLAB自带函数randn实现,对应平均噪声功率为零;瑞利信道用randn+j*randn,对应平均噪声功率为零。4、误码率性能曲线:发射信号序列长度设定130比特,仿真4000次,使信噪比在[0,30]每隔2取值,求平均误比特率。5、收发系统的实现方法:对于单

3、发单收的模型,只需将发送信号加噪声信号即为接收信号;对于二发一收的模型,因为发射天线是相互独立的,所以每根发射天线的接收信号与单发单收模型的接收信号计算方法相同,最后采用最大比合并得到接收信号。6、调制方式:BPSK7、编码和译码方法:二发一收空时编码,最大似然译码。8、误码率的计算:错误比特数/传输的总比特数。3.2仿真代码代码一:调制函数function[mod_symbols,sym_table,M]=modulator(bitseq,b)N_bits=length(bitseq);ifb==1

4、%BPSK调制sym_table=exp(1i*[0,-pi]);sym_table=sym_table([10]+1);inp=bitseq;mod_symbols=sym_table(inp+1);M=2;elseifb==2%QPSK调制sym_table=exp(1i*pi/4*[-331-1]);sym_table=sym_table([0132]+1);inp=reshape(bitseq,b,N_bits/b);mod_symbols=sym_table([21]*inp+1);M=4;

5、elseifb==3%8PSK调制sym_table=exp(1i*pi/4*[0:7]);sym_table=sym_table([01326754]+1);inp=reshape(bitseq,b,N_bits/b);mod_symbols=sym_table([421]*inp+1);M=8;elseifb==4%16QAM调制m=0;sq10=sqrt(10);fork=-3:2:3forl=-3:2:2m=m+1;sym_table(m)=(k+1i*l)/sq10;endendsym_ta

6、ble=sym_table(...[0132457612131514891110]+1);inp=reshape(bitseq,b,N_bits/b);mod_symbols=sym_table([8421]*inp+1);M=16;elseerror('unimplementedmodulation');end代码二:单发单收系统在高斯信道和瑞利信道下的仿真clearallL_frame=130;N_packet=4000;b=1;%Setto1/2/3/4forBPSK/QPSK/8PSK/16Q

7、AMSNRdBs=[0:2:30];sq2=sqrt(2);NT=1;NR=1;%SISOfori_SNR=1:length(SNRdBs)SNRdB=SNRdBs(i_SNR);sigma=sqrt(0.5/(10^(SNRdB/10)));fori_packet=1:N_packetsymbol_data=randi([01],L_frame*b,NT);[temp,sym_tab,P]=modulator(symbol_data.',b);X=temp.‘;%frlg=length(X),X为调

8、制后的信号序列Hr=(randn(L_frame,1)+1i*randn(L_frame,1))/sq2;%RayleighChannel,见原理说明6.1Ha=randn(L_frame,1);%AWGNchannelZ1=0;R1=Hr.*X+sigma*(randn(L_frame,1)+1i*randn(L_frame,1));Z1=Z1+R1.*conj(Hr);R2=X+sigma*Ha;form=1:Pd1(:,m)=abs(Z1-sym_

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。